A memorandum of understanding has been signed between “Baku Metropoliteni” CJSC and “Metro Istanbul” to address the organizational aspects of the inaugural international conference for metro systems, set to take place in Baku in April 2025.

The agreement was formalized by Zaur Huseynov, Chairman of “Baku Metropoliteni” CJSC, and Özgür Soy, General Director of “Metro Istanbul”, Azernews reports.

Following the signing ceremony, Zaur Huseynov emphasized the strengthened bonds between Azerbaijan and Turkiye, noting that the relationship has evolved significantly in recent years. Since 2015, Baku Metro and Istanbul Metro have been actively collaborating, focusing on knowledge exchange in human resources, new technologies, technical service, and maintenance.

Huseynov expressed optimism that these achievements could be further enhanced with the involvement of other global metropolitan areas. He stressed that the upcoming conference aims to become a premier platform for metro systems worldwide.

Özgür Soy, General Director of “Metro Istanbul,” expressed confidence in the event’s success. He highlighted the potential for the metro systems of Azerbaijan and Turkiye to offer a new, impactful platform for global metro systems. —Azer News
